Description

This method snaps to the special location points defined by a particular object, such as an Arch Wall.

Snapping the second point of a line to the base wire of an Arch Wall

How to use

These include:

  • Vertices of base lines of Arch Walls
  • Base points of Arch Structures
  • Any point defined in the Snap Points property of objects, if existing (Currently only Arch Equipments have such property). The 3D vectors defined in the SnapPoints property (a VectorList property) are transformed together with the object placement before snapping.
